Transaction 9543e492edbd75826d27b16876e645121ed749cf82d2a7390015f4d5987af671
1 Input
2 Outputs
- 9543e492edbd75826d27b16876e645121ed749cf82d2a7390015f4d5987af671:0
- 9543e492edbd75826d27b16876e645121ed749cf82d2a7390015f4d5987af671:1
value 14598379
address 1DZQtyvx5yfXi7kPyRFsUtTm9Q9TqYjpRp
value 2488691
address 18ZrK8cW1DydvQ15vhCvX9H84L7rLHu9uM